Searching for "descargar Ricardo Arjona discografia Icono free" typically leads to unofficial or third-party file-sharing sites, as there is no official "Icono" series album that is legally offered for free download. Instead, the "Icono" series is a legitimate line of budget-friendly compilation albums released by Sony Music, featuring top Latin artists. Understanding the "Icono" Discography

- Legal issues: Downloading copyrighted music without permission violates intellectual property laws in most countries.
- Security risks: Many “free MP3” websites contain malware, spyware, or intrusive ads that can harm your device.
- Poor quality: Files are often low bitrate (128 kbps or less), mislabeled, or incomplete.
- No artist support: Arjona and his team rely on legal sales and streams to continue making music.
